WebMay 6, 2024 · Strict Constructionist: one who favors a strict construction and intrepretation of the Constitution of the United States. Broad (Loose) Constructionist: one favoring a liberal construction and intrepretation of the Constitution of the U.S. to give broader powers to the federal government.
